A sample of an unknown liquid has a volume of 12.0 mL and a mass of 6 g. What is its density?
Show your work or explain how to determine this value.

Respuesta :

Taking into account the definition of density, the density of the sample is 0.5 [tex]\frac{g}{mL}[/tex].

It is necessary yo know that density is defined as the property that matter, whether solid, liquid or gas, has to compress into a given space.

In other words, density allows you to measure the amount of mass in a certain volume of a substance.

Then, the expression for the calculation of density is the quotient between the mass of a body and the volume it occupies:

[tex]density=\frac{mass}{volume}[/tex]

In this case, you know:

  • mass= 6 g
  • volume= 12 mL

Then, replacing in the definition of density:

[tex]density=\frac{6 g}{12 mL}[/tex]

Solving:

density= 0.5 [tex]\frac{g}{mL}[/tex]

Finally, the density of the sample is 0.5 [tex]\frac{g}{mL}[/tex].
